Machinika Museum is a narrative-driven puzzle game for mobile, centered on repairing alien machines through logic and observation.

How much does it cost?

freemiumFree demo including the first chapterFull game unlock via single in-app purchase

Freemium model uses a single-purchase IAP to gate full content after a free first-chapter trial.

How's the Games market?

Machinika Museum occupies a niche in the puzzle category, with a 4.66 rating across 3,744 reviews. The reliance on a single-purchase IAP model creates a conversion bottleneck that limits its ability to scale revenue compared to high-volume casual puzzle peers.

The Analyst's Read

Key takeaways for Machinika Museum

Where is it heading?

The puzzle market is consolidating around titles with high-frequency live-ops and non-linear progression. Machinika Museum remains exposed due to its linear structure and technical instability, so revenue growth hinges on stabilizing the core experience before attempting content expansion.

  • Technical failures in later chapters cause user frustration, which directly increases churn among paying players.
  • Recent updates focused on stability, but the lack of new content limits long-term player engagement.
